The ingredients needed to make Bean chilli with toasted sweetcorn mash:
- Make ready 1 onion
- Take 2 cloves garlic
- Make ready 2 tsp cumin
- Prepare 2 tsp paprika
- Prepare 1 tsp chili powder
- Make ready 1 tin chopped tomatoes
- Take 300 ml water
- Make ready 1 tbsp white wine vinegar
- Prepare 1 tbsp cocoa powder
- Take 1 tbsp honey (or golden syrup)
- Prepare 2 tsp chipotle paste
- Prepare 2 tins beans (I used black beans and kidney beans)
- Take Black pepper
- Take Sweetcorn mash
- Get 200 g sweetcorn (tinned or frozen)
- Get Butter
- Take 50 g grated mature cheese
- Make ready 1/2 lime
- Prepare Fresh chilli/sriracha sauce/sambal oelek/chilli flakes
- Take For serving
- Take Tortilla wraps
- Get Creme fraiche/sour cream
- Make ready Lime wedges

Steps to make Bean chilli with toasted sweetcorn mash:
- Chop onion and garlic and fry in a bit of oil until soft. Add the cumin and paprika and fry for another minute.
- Add the rest of the ingredients for the chilli but lime to the pot and let simmer without lid for 20 minutes. I like my beans nice and mushy so I usually let it simmer for quite a while (up to an hour) and break them up with a wooden spoon.
- For the sweetcorn mash: Put sweetcorn (drain if it's tinned) in a frying pan with a generous amount of butter. Cook on medium heat while stiring frequently until the sweetcorn is golden with some brown spots on it.
- Note: the amount of sweetcorn doesn't have to be exactly 200g, anything close to it is fine!
- Put the sweetcorn in a blender with the cheese, juice from ½ lime and a small amount of your favourite chilli (I always use ½ tsp sriracha chilli sauce). Mix for a minute until you have a nice creamy paste. (If you don't have a blender: just serve the toasted sweetcorn and cheese as they are, that will taste just as nice 😋).
- Serve with tortilla wraps and creme fraiche or sour cream!
